I thought I’d pass this on, I use velcro cable ties (electrical wholesalers are the best bet to buy from) for holding tomatoes, capsicum,etc they’re adjustable, reusable and last for years (I’ve been using the same ones for four years) also being velcro they can be joined together if a bigger plant or small tree needs to be tied.
